Tekken 6 Release Date Set

tekken_6br_noobs

The Tekken series hasn’t been known for it simultaneous releases in all areas. In some cases the PAL versions of Tekken have only been released four months after its NTSC counterpart. Apparently that’s set to change as Tekken 6 will hit stores on the 27th of October in the USA and three days later in the UK on the 30th.

There has been some confusion as to what the console version of Tekken 6 will include with two different versions already out in arcades. It has been confirmed however that the arcade upgrade, Tekken 6: Bloodline Rebellion, will be the version to be released as ‘Tekken 6′ on the PS3, PSP and for the first time for a Tekken game, the Xbox 360.

This means that two new characters, Alisa Bosconovitch and Lars Alexandersson will join Tekken 6 arcade originals Bob, Leo Kliesen, Miguel Caballero Rojo. Alisa is an android, created by her namesake Dr. Bosconovitch in the image of his own daughter. Lars is a former Tekken Force member who is rumoured to be Heihachi Mishima’s son.

Tekken 6 will be the first true Tekken game for the current generation of consoles and while the PSP may not be able to match the other versions graphically, it will more than likely have all the downloadable content that the PS3 and 360 versions will have.
